Plumed Egret

 These egrets have a roost in trees overlooking a billabong in Howard Springs, near Darwin. They return every night at dusk and fly off every morning at daybreak. Some days, single egrets would return earlier and hang around the billabong, waiting for bedtime, it would seem.
